Top 7 Yamaha SMT Nozzle Benefits You Should Know
When it comes to high-performance SMT (Surface Mount Technology) manufacturing, the choice of nozzles plays a critical role in achieving efficiency and precision. Yamaha SMT nozzles are renowned in the industry for their quality, and understanding their benefits can greatly influence operational success. Below, we explore the top seven benefits of using Yamaha SMT nozzles and how they can enhance your manufacturing process.

1. Enhanced Precision and Accuracy
One significant advantage of Yamaha SMT nozzles is their ability to deliver heightened precision. The design and engineering of these nozzles enable them to accurately place components on the PCB (Printed Circuit Board) without misalignment. For manufacturers, this means reducing the likelihood of defects and ensuring that the final product meets quality standards. The outcome is greater customer satisfaction and diminished warranty claims.
Solution for Alignment Issues:
To tackle any misalignment issues, manufacturers should routinely calibrate their placement machines and check for any wear and tear on the nozzles. A simple maintenance schedule can prevent small discrepancies from escalating into considerable production problems.
2. Versatility Across Different Components
Yamaha SMT nozzles are exceptionally versatile, capable of handling a wide array of components, from microchips to larger capacitors. This adaptability helps manufacturers reduce the time spent changing nozzles and lowers costs associated with purchased additional frames for specialized nozzles.
Solution for Component Variety:
To maximize the versatility of Yamaha SMT nozzles, operators can maintain an inventory of nozzles optimized for various component sizes and shapes. By investing in a few multi-functional nozzles, companies can enhance their production line's flexibility without overwhelming their existing setup.
3. Improved Efficiency Through Faster Cycle Times
Efficiency is a top priority in SMT manufacturing, and Yamaha nozzles contribute significantly to reducing cycle times. Their design minimizes the time required for component pick-up and placement, leading to faster production rates. This increased speed means that businesses can fulfill customer orders more quickly, enhancing their competitive edge.
Solution for Cycle Time Optimization:
To further improve cycle times, companies should evaluate their entire production process. Implementing lean manufacturing principles and utilizing Yamaha SMT nozzles effectively can significantly shorten lead times and reduce unnecessary downtime.
4. Reliability and Durability
Professionally manufactured Yamaha SMT nozzles exhibit exceptional durability, meaning they can withstand the rigors of continuous use. This reliability translates into fewer breakdowns and the need for replacements, mitigating disruptions in the manufacturing workflow and reducing costs over time.
Solution for Durability Concerns:
To ensure the longevity of Yamaha SMT nozzles, it’s crucial to conduct regular cleaning and inspection. Utilizing proper cleaning agents and techniques can extend the life of the nozzles and keep them performing at their optimal capacity.
5. Compatibility with Advanced Technologies
Yamaha SMT nozzles are designed with future-proofing in mind. They are compatible with the latest technology in placement machines, allowing manufacturers to keep pace with advancements and remain competitive in a rapidly evolving market.
Solution for Technology Integration:
When upgrading equipment or technology, companies should collaborate closely with their suppliers to ensure compatibility. A comprehensive review of the SMT equipment and nozzles will facilitate smoother transitions and implementations.
6. Cost-Effectiveness
Despite their high quality, Yamaha SMT nozzles are competitively priced. Their long lifespan, combined with the ability to reduce defects and improve efficiency, makes them a wise investment for manufacturers, sparking notable savings in production costs.
Solution for Budget Constraints:
For businesses on a tight budget, evaluating the total cost of ownership (TCO) can yield insight into how Yamaha SMT nozzles can ultimately save money while maintaining quality. Investing initially in quality equipment can lead to significant long-term savings.
7. Customization for Specific Needs
Yamaha offers customization options for their SMT nozzles, allowing for tailored solutions that meet specific manufacturing requirements. This level of personalization enhances the efficiency of individual production lines, accommodating unique product designs and component types.
Solution for Custom Needs:
For companies with specialized needs, communicating directly with Yamaha representatives can help identify the perfect nozzle solutions. Custom-tailoring nozzles can significantly improve production output and lead to fewer errors in component placement.
In conclusion, Yamaha SMT nozzles present numerous benefits that enhance the manufacturing process. Understanding and implementing feasible solutions to maximize these advantages can lead to improved operational efficiencies, reduced costs, and ultimately, greater customer satisfaction.
